- Provide emergency medical care to patients in need, including administering first aid, performing basic medical procedures, and transporting patients to medical facilities.
- Quickly assess and prioritize the needs of patients in emergency situations.
- Communicate effectively with patients, their families, and other healthcare professionals to gather information, provide updates, and coordinate care.
- Maintain accurate and detailed records of patient treatment and response to treatment.
- Ensure the safety and well-being of patients at all times, following established protocols and safety procedures.
- Continuously monitor and assess patients' conditions, adjusting treatment plans as needed.
- Remain calm and composed in high-pressure situations, making quick and sound decisions to provide the best possible care.
- Regularly participate in training and education to stay current on best practices and advancements in emergency medical care.

State Certification: Applicants Must Have A Current Certification As An Emergency Medical Technician (Emt) From The State Of Colorado Or Be Eligible To Obtain One Within 60 Days Of Hire.
Cpr Certification: All Candidates Must Possess A Current Cpr Certification From The American Heart Association Or The American Red Cross.
High School Diploma Or Ged: A High School Diploma Or Ged Is Required For All Emt Positions At Uchealth.
Valid Driver's License: Candidates Must Have A Valid Driver's License And A Good Driving Record To Operate Emergency Vehicles.
Physical Fitness: Emts Must Be Physically Fit And Able To Lift And Carry Patients And Equipment, As Well As Perform Strenuous Tasks In Various Weather Conditions. A Pre-Employment Physical Exam May Be Required.
